Teacher Education Grade Specific is one of the most popular majors in the nation, ranking 7th of all the majors we analyze. In 2019-2020, 102,079 degrees were awarded to students with this major. In 2017-2018, teacher education grade specific gra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$36,168 and had an average of $25,432 in loans still to pay off.

Across the Southeast region, there were 27,756 teacher education grade specific graduates with average earnings and debt of $35,628 and $25,029 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 83 teacher education grade specific graduates with average earnings and debt of $71,978 and $116,300 respectively.
